Econavi: Your Home’s Smart Climate Assistant

Econavi is Panasonic’s proprietary AI-driven climate control system. Unlike basic thermostats that simply turn the AC on or off, Econavi learns from your behavior. It monitors when people enter or leave a room, tracks outdoor weather conditions, and even senses how much sunlight is filtering into your space. Over time, it builds a personalized schedule and automatically adjusts temperature, fan speed, and airflow for maximum comfort and energy savings.

For example, if you usually wake up at 7 a.m., Econavi might start cooling your bedroom gradually before your alarm goes off—so you never wake up sweating. Or if it detects that no one has been in the living room for two hours, it may switch to energy-saving mode. All without you lifting a finger.

Nanoe G: Nature’s Defense Against Pollutants

If Econavi handles temperature, then Nanoe G takes care of air quality. This revolutionary feature releases electrically charged nanoparticles (hydroxyl radicals) into the air, which bond with harmful particles like pollen, mold, bacteria, and even volatile organic compounds (VOCs) from cleaning products or furniture.

The result? A continuous purification cycle that runs whether the AC is on or off. Studies show that Nanoe G can reduce airborne allergens by up to 99%. That means fewer sneezes, less coughing, and better breathing—especially important for allergy sufferers, kids, and elderly family members.

How to Install Your Panasonic Econavi Inverter AC with Nanoe G

Proper installation is key to getting peak performance from any air conditioner—and especially critical with inverter models like this one. While we always recommend hiring a certified technician for the initial setup, understanding the process helps you communicate effectively with your installer.

Step 1: Choose the Right Location

The indoor unit should be mounted in a central location away from direct sunlight, heat sources (like lamps or electronics), and areas with poor ventilation. Avoid placing it near curtains or fabric blinds, as dust accumulation can affect performance. The outdoor unit needs ample airflow—keep it clear of shrubs, furniture, or anything blocking the grille.

Step 2: Mount and Connect the Units

Your technician will drill a hole through your wall (if needed) to run the refrigerant lines, electrical wires, and drainage pipe between the indoor and outdoor units. These connections must be sealed tightly to prevent leaks and ensure safety. The drain line must slope slightly downward to allow condensation to flow freely.

Step 3: Vacuum and Charge the System

Before turning the unit on, technicians use a vacuum pump to remove moisture and air from the refrigerant lines. This prevents ice buildup and compressor damage. Then they carefully charge the system with R32 refrigerant—a low-GWP alternative to older, ozone-depleting coolants.

Step 4: Test and Calibrate

Once everything is connected, the system runs diagnostic tests to check pressure, temperature, and airflow. Econavi calibrates its sensors and begins learning your household patterns. Within 24–48 hours, it should start making smart adjustments automatically.

Operating Your Panasonic Econavi Inverter AC: A User’s Guide

After installation, using your new air conditioner is surprisingly simple—thanks to intuitive controls and automated features. Here’s how to get started.

Powering On and Setting Mode

Press the power button on the remote or wall panel. The display lights up, and the unit enters Auto Mode by default. You can switch between Cool, Dry, Fan, Heat (if applicable), and Auto modes depending on the season and your needs.

In Auto mode, the AC decides whether to cool or dehumidify based on current conditions. For precise control, choose Cool mode during hot days or Dry mode in humid climates where moisture feels heavy.

Adjusting Temperature and Fan Speed

Use the +/- buttons to set your desired temperature. The Econavi system will maintain this setting efficiently without cycling on/off constantly—unlike conventional ACs that waste energy switching between full power and standby.

Fan speed options include Low, Medium, High, and Auto. In Auto mode, the fan adjusts based on how hard the compressor is working. For quieter nights, select Low or Silent mode (available on select models).

Enabling Nanoe G Purification

To activate Nanoe G, press the “Nanoe” button on the remote. A light indicator confirms it’s running. This feature works independently of cooling—you can turn on Nanoe G even when the AC is off, though it’s most effective when paired with airflow.

Note: Nanoe G may reduce airflow slightly due to nanoparticle dispersion. If you notice weaker breeze, try adjusting the louvers manually to direct purified air where you need it.

Using Smartphone App Control

Download the Panasonic Comfort Cloud app (iOS/Android). Pair your AC via Wi-Fi, and you’ll gain access to:

  • Remote on/off control
  • Energy usage reports
  • Filter replacement reminders
  • Geofencing (auto-turn-on when you’re 3 km away)
  • Voice command integration (works with Alexa and Google Assistant)

For instance, say, “Hey Google, set living room AC to 22°C,” and your AC responds instantly—even if you’re at the grocery store.

Maintaining Your Panasonic Econavi Inverter AC with Nanoe G

Like any appliance, regular maintenance ensures longevity and peak performance. The good news? Most tasks take less than 10 minutes and require no special tools.

Cleaning the Indoor Unit Filter

Every 2 weeks, slide out the front grille (usually by pressing a release latch), remove the filter, and rinse under lukewarm water. Let it air-dry completely before reinserting. Dirty filters restrict airflow, force the compressor to work harder, and reduce Nanoe G effectiveness.

Running the Self-Clean Cycle

Most models include a Self Clean function. Activate it weekly via the remote. The AC cools the coil below freezing point, killing mold and bacteria inside the unit. After 30–60 minutes, it reheats and dries the interior. This not only improves hygiene but also prevents unpleasant odors.

Checking Outdoor Unit Vents

Twice a year (pre-summer and post-winter), inspect the outdoor unit. Remove debris like leaves or cobwebs from the fins using a soft brush or compressed air. Never spray water directly onto the unit—it could damage internal circuits.

Professional Servicing

Schedule a certified technician every 1–2 years for deep cleaning, refrigerant level checks, and sensor calibration. They’ll also verify that Nanoe G emissions meet manufacturer standards.

Warning: Do not attempt to open the outdoor unit yourself. High-voltage components and pressurized refrigerant require expert handling.

Troubleshooting Common Issues

Even the most advanced systems occasionally run into hiccups. Here’s how to handle frequent problems.

Unit Won’t Turn On

Check the circuit breaker and ensure the plug is fully inserted. If the display shows error codes (e.g., E1, E5), consult the troubleshooting table in your manual. Most issues resolve after resetting the system by unplugging it for 2 minutes.

Weak Cooling or Warm Air

This usually indicates low refrigerant or a dirty filter. Replace the filter first, then contact support if the problem persists. Running the unit with a blocked filter can trigger safety shutdowns.

Water Leakage

Leaks often come from clogged drain pipes. Gently flush the outlet with warm water or use a bent wire to clear blockages. Ensure the drain line slopes correctly away from the indoor unit.

Unusual Noises

Clicking or humming is normal during startup. Squealing or grinding sounds suggest loose parts or bearing wear—call a technician immediately.

Nanoe G Not Working

If the Nanoe indicator doesn’t light up, the ion emitter may be faulty. Try resetting the system or replacing the Nanoe module (available through Panasonic service centers).

Is R32 refrigerant environmentally friendly?

Yes. R32 has a Global Warming Potential (GWP) of 675—much lower than older refrigerants like R410A (GWP 2088). It also contributes less to ozone depletion.
